Modelling and simulation of dependence structures in nonlife insurance with Bernstein copulas

arXiv:2010.15709

Abstract

In this paper we review Bernstein and grid-type copulas for arbitrary dimensions and general grid resolutions in connection with discrete random vectors possessing uniform margins. We further suggest a pragmatic way to fit the dependence structure of multivariate data to Bernstein copulas via grid-type copulas and empirical contingency tables. Finally, we discuss a Monte Carlo study for the simulation and PML estimation for aggregate dependent losses form observed windstorm and flooding data.
